§ 7.32.020. Exceptions to chapter applicability.


Latest version.
  • This chapter does not apply to:

    A.

    A demonstration for which the person for whom such demonstration is made neither pays nor is asked to pay any monetary fee;

    B.

    A demonstration made in conjunction with the sale of the article demonstrated;

    C.

    A demonstration by a teacher in the course of his teaching in:

    1.

    A public school,

    2.

    A trade school,

    3.

    A school or other institution for the conduct of which a license from the state has been obtained,

    4.

    A school or other institution maintained by any bona fide religious organization or by the adherents of a bona fide church, sect, or denomination,

    5.

    A school having a license pursuant to Section 7.70.020 of this title.

(Ord. 10336 § 6 (part), 1971: Ord. 5860 Ch. 2 Art. 18 § 752, 1951.)
